  • Safeguarding Eyes and Faces in the Workplace

    March 06, 2024
    Ensuring the safety of employees is a fundamental responsibility in any workplace, encompassing the protection of vulnerable areas such as the eyes and face. The exposed nature of these features makes them particularly susceptible to various workplace hazards, ranging from chemical exposure to mechanical risks and radiation.  Chemicals pose a significant threat, capable of causing burns, irritation, and lasting damage to the eyes upon contact.   • Workplace Burn Prevention

    February 05, 2024
    In the professional sphere, burns can stem from various sources. Electrical burns may arise from faulty wiring or malfunctioning equipment. Chemical burns may result from exposure to corrosive substances common in certain work environments.
